Parents Association thanks Rangasamy

By Our Staff Reporter

PONDICHERRY, APRIL 2. The Association of Parents of the Students of Medical Colleges has thanked the Chief Minister, N. Rangasamy, for the announcement that candidates who had joined the privately run self-financing medical colleges in Pondicherry in 2002-2003 and 2003-2004 under the Government quota would also be entitled for financial assistance by the Government.

Mr. Rangasamy had made the announcement in his last week's budget speech on the floor of the Assembly.

A spokesman of the Association said in a release here today that according to an earlier Government announcement, only candidates sponsored through Government quota in 2004-2005 would be entitled for the assistance under the Perunthalaivar Kamarajar Financial Aid Scheme. The Association had urged Mr. Rangasamy and the Health Minister to also consider students who had joined the courses during the previous two academic years as well .

The Association also thanked the Government for raising the annual income ceiling of students' parents for the requirement of the financial assistance scheme from Rs. 1.25 lakhs to Rs. 3 lakhs.

Financial assistance would be to the extent of 60 per cent (instead of 50 per cent fixed earlier) of the total tuition fees levied by privately run professional colleges here.
